## What Is Cryptocurrency Digital Currency?

Cryptocurrency is a type of digital or virtual currency secured by cryptography, making it nearly impossible to counterfeit. It operates without central authorities like governments or banks, using decentralized networks to record transactions on public ledgers called blockchains. Key characteristics include:

– **Decentralization**: No single entity controls the network
– **Transparency**: All transactions are publicly verifiable
– **Immutability**: Recorded transactions cannot be altered
– **Digital scarcity**: Limited supply enforced by code (e.g., Bitcoin’s 21 million cap)

## How Blockchain Technology Powers Cryptocurrencies

Blockchain serves as the foundational technology for most cryptocurrencies. Imagine a digital ledger duplicated across thousands of computers worldwide. When a transaction occurs:

1. It’s grouped with other transactions into a “block”
2. Network participants (miners or validators) verify the block
3. Verified blocks are added to the existing chain in chronological order
4. The updated ledger synchronizes across all network nodes

This creates tamper-proof records while eliminating single points of failure. Major blockchain types include:

– **Proof-of-Work (PoW)**: Used by Bitcoin, requires computational power
– **Proof-of-Stake (PoS)**: Used by Ethereum 2.0, relies on token ownership

## Understanding Cryptocurrency Risks

Despite advantages, significant risks exist:

⚠️ **Volatility**: Prices can swing 20%+ in a single day
⚠️ **Security vulnerabilities**: Exchange hacks and phishing attacks
⚠️ **Regulatory uncertainty**: Evolving government policies worldwide
⚠️ **Irreversible transactions**: No chargebacks for mistaken payments
⚠️ **Environmental concerns**: High energy consumption of PoW networks

## Cryptocurrency FAQ

### Is cryptocurrency legal?
Most countries permit cryptocurrency ownership, but regulations vary. China has banned trading while the EU established comprehensive MiCA regulations in 2023.

### How do I store cryptocurrency safely?
Use hardware wallets for long-term storage and enable two-factor authentication on exchanges. Never share private keys.

### Can cryptocurrency replace traditional money?
While adoption is growing, scalability and volatility challenges make full replacement unlikely soon. Hybrid systems may emerge.

### What determines cryptocurrency value?
Scarcity, utility, adoption rates, market sentiment, and macroeconomic factors all influence prices.

### Are cryptocurrency transactions anonymous?
Most are pseudonymous—wallet addresses are visible but not directly linked to identities. Privacy coins like Monero offer enhanced anonymity.
